Here are some lulz for you: A teaser poster was recently released for Kwon Sang-woo and Lee Bo-young‘s upcoming movie A Story Sadder than Sadness, and apparently there’s a bit of an online dust-up over CG fakery in the image. Supposedly Kwon’s eyes and expression were looking a little too fake for people’s liking.
Producers deny altering Kwon’s appearance; they’ve only enhanced the image to give it the effect of an oil painting. To prove it, they have now released the original photo upon which the poster was based. (Enhanced poster, at right. Original photo, up above.)
How silly. This from Korea, the land of rampant fan Photoshop?
The film Story Sadder than Sadness also stars Lee Beom-soo (On Air) and will be ready for a March 2009 premiere.
